How they compare
China, Macao SAR currently reports 87.04 against 83.84 in Myanmar, a difference of 3.2.
The two have swapped places 6 times across 64 shared years of data; in 1961 it was China, Macao SAR ahead.
China, Macao SAR ranks 170th and Myanmar ranks 173rd of 185 countries.
Across the 7 decades both report, China, Macao SAR averaged higher in 6 and Myanmar in 1.
Head to head by decade
| Decade | China, Macao SAR | Myanmar | Difference | Ahead |
|---|---|---|---|---|
| 1960s | 45.04 | 16.2 | 28.84 | China, Macao SAR |
| 1970s | 58.47 | 19.64 | 38.83 | China, Macao SAR |
| 1980s | 68.12 | 30.38 | 37.74 | China, Macao SAR |
| 1990s | 74.59 | 36.71 | 37.87 | China, Macao SAR |
| 2000s | 112.74 | 71.42 | 41.33 | China, Macao SAR |
| 2010s | 99.47 | 94.75 | 4.71 | China, Macao SAR |
| 2020s | 82.37 | 82.77 | 0.402 | Myanmar |
Averages of every year both report within each decade.

About this data
The FAO indices of agricultural production show the relative level of the aggregate volume of agricultural production for each year in comparison with the base period 2014-2016. Indices for meat production are computed based on data on production from indigenous animals.
